Transaction 601854e0bc85e34279239a21eeb11648a920fb02600785eb6f3e2fbbab194b00

5 Input
1 Outputs
  • 601854e0bc85e34279239a21eeb11648a920fb02600785eb6f3e2fbbab194b00:0
  • value  6366311
    address  3NyEYaaV5mavVR164vBw6UngJmMaUjUYWz